Does anyone have any opinions on either Pinnacles Cruiser or Elastiprene wetsuits. I'm considered the 5 mm versions for each. Being from Ohio, I figured I would get most diving out of a 5mm vs the warmer 7mm. Any opinions are appreciated.
 
I have dove the Elastiprene wetsuits both a 3mm and now moved up to the 5 mm, execellent suits, true to size. They are warm, and flexible... a little stiff when new. I love mine, we dive alot of cold water springs 68-72 and the suit is perfect for that.
